Kuopio vs Novgorod Climate & Distance Between

Russia flag
  • The distance between Kuopio, Finland and Novgorod, Russia is approximately 524 km or 326 mi.
  • To reach Kuopio in this distance one would set out from Novgorod bearing 339.8°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Kuopio bearing 336.7° or NNW .
  • Both have a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
  • Kuopio is in or near the boreal moist forest biome whereas Novgorod is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 1.6 °C (2.9°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 1 °C (1.8°F) more in Kuopio.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 60 mm (2.4 in) less which is equivalent to 60 l/m² (1.47 US gal/ft²) or 600,000 l/ha (64,144 US gal/ac) less. About 8/9 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 4.3° lower in Kuopio than in Novgorod.
